Two future Hokies place at Nationals
Decker, Epperly earn All-America honors
August 1, 2006
FARGO, N.D. - Thousands of wrestlers from all over the country took over the Fargodome on the campus of North Dakota State University last week for the 2006 USA Wrestling Cadet & Junior Nationals. Two future Hokies earned All-America status in one of their final events before they step on campus later this month.
Eric Decker placed third at 171 pounds while Matt Epperly placed sixth at 160 pounds, both earning All-America honors. Both wrestlers were competing in the Junior Freestyle Division of the event.
Decker, from Wells Bridge, N.Y., defeated Colby Covington of Oregon, 7-2, 0-2, 8-0 in the third-place match.
Epperly, from Christiansburg, fell to Alex Caruso of New Jersey, 0-1, 2-0, 1-0 in a tightly contested fifth-place match.
Virginia Tech, under new head coach Kevin Dresser, will open its 2006-07 season on Nov. 4, hosting the Hokie Classic. Liberty, James Madison, Gardner-Webb and Anderson College are scheduled to participate in the event, each wrestling several dual matches.
